Factors to consider while buying a Gas grill with sear burner Size and capacity: Consider the size of the grill and how much cooking space you need. A larger grill with multiple burners, including a sear burner, will allow you to cook more food at once and have more versatility. Fuel type: Most gas grills use propane, but some also offer the option to use natural gas. Propane is more portable and convenient, but natural gas is a more permanent and economical option if you already have a natural gas line to your home. Heat output: Look for a grill with a high BTU (British Thermal Unit) rating, which indicates the heat output of the burners. A higher BTU rating means the grill will be able to heat up faster and maintain a high temperature. Durability and quality: Look for a grill with high-quality materials and construction, such as stainless steel burners and grates. This will ensure the grill is durable and will last for many grilling seasons. Ease of use: Consider features that make the grill easier to use, such as electronic ignition, temperature gauges, and easy-to-use controls. Price: Gas grills can range in price from a few hundred to several thousand dollars. Determine your budget and look for a grill that offers the needed features within your price range.

KitchenAid 4-Burner 55,000 BTU Stainless Steel Propane Gas Grill

This product was recommended by Derrick Hathaway from VEM-Medical

This burner is on my list because it has (4) 10,000 BTU main burners and a powerful 15,000 BTU ceramic searing side burner. It has stainless steel grates and a body with red accents. It also has a cutting-edge continuous electronic ignition system.


Blaze Grills BLZ-IRN 14,000 BTU Stainless Steel

This product was recommended by Derrick Hathaway from VEM-Medical

I suggest this product because it can quickly sear steaks, pork chops, vegetables, and other foods. It is lit by a handy flash tube. It converts your Blaze grill’s standard gas burner into a potent ceramic infrared burner that generates 14,000 BTUs of heat. It is made of durable 304 stainless steel to withstand extreme heat and the elements while you cook and was created for use with Blaze’s original gas grill models.

Char-Broil Performance Silver 5 Burner Gas Grill

This product was recommended by Irene Graham from Spylix

This Char-Broil five-burner gas grill is powered by propane, and it has a total of 645 square inches of cooking space, not counting the side burner, in porcelain-coated cast iron. It can be purchased for under $300, which is a steal considering how long it lasts. Porcelain-coated cast iron grates aid with heat retention and rust resistance, and a cart design makes it easy to transport.
